Apple to Celebrate Beats’ 10th Anniversary with ‘Decade Collection’ Headphones

In order to celebrate the 10th anniversary of Beats By Dre, Apple is planning to release a line of limited edition “Decade Collection” headphones, as revealed by major retail chains such as Best Buy. According to AppleInsider, Apple may officially announce the line at the Worldwide Developers Conference (WWDC) keynote on June 4.

The estimated ship date for these headphone preorders on Best Buy is also June 4. The big-box retailer has also shared detailed pictures, pricing and specifications of the limited edition hardware on its website, revealing a new “Defiant Black-Red” color scheme for five popular products in the Beats lineup i.e Studio3 Wireless, Solo3 Wireless, Powerbeats3 Wireless, BeatsX Wireless and urBeats3.

Beats was launched so people could hear music the way the artist intended. A decade later they’re still changing the game. Styled in Defiant Black-Red in tribute to their bold beginnings and music’s dynamic emotion, the Beats Decade Collection celebrates their first 10 years of innovation.

Despite the Beats Decade Collection headphones being limited edition, they will be available for the same price as their normal production counterparts.
